Check the Runescape Manual for requirements:

 

 

 

http://kbase.runescape.com/lang/en/aff/ ... le_id=2919

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

You must have a Defence level of 45 and a Ranged level of 65 to wear Third Age armour.

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

And the 3rd Age Coif costs more than a Robin Hood, much more. :?

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

Also Mage Comp bow is not as good as a Mage Shortbow. The comp bow has a speed between a long and short, similar to a Crystal Bow. It's range is comparabe with a long bow though, but it still isn't good for training.
